We officially kicked off our Philadelphia Parent Innovation Institute! So excited to be on this journey in #familycentereddesign with the families and staff of Mt Airy CDC @GoMtAiry, PA @ParentChildPlus, Philly Reading Coaches @PHLfamilies and Small Wonders Family Child Care Home
Over the next 8 months, families and staff teams will bring their unique expertise and perspectives, work collaboratively and use #familycentereddesign to co-create solutions for young children, and their early literacy and language development, in Philadelphia #earlychildhood
